⚡ fonksiyon

read_to_string

fonksiyon read_to_string

Reads entire file content as a string (for small files).

Dosya içeriğini string olarak okur (küçük dosyalar için).

Parameters / Parametreler

  • path: File path / Dosya yolu

Returns / Dönüş Değeri

  • Ok(String): File content (UTF-8) / Dosya içeriği (UTF-8)
  • Err(String): File not found or encoding error / Dosya bulunamadı veya encoding hatası

Warning / Uyarı

Loads entire file into memory! Use read_lines() for large files.

Tüm dosyayı belleğe yükler! Büyük dosyalar için read_lines() kullanın.

Example / Örnek

değişken kod = io.read_to_string("program.berk")?
değişken satır_sayısı = string.count(kod, "\n")
io.println("Satır sayısı: {satır_sayısı}")

Performance / Performans

O(n) - n = file size / dosya boyutu

📍 Kaynak Kodu

Satır 0